home *** CD-ROM | disk | FTP | other *** search
/ Network Support Library / RoseWare - Network Support Library.iso / mhs / smt171.exe / README.SMT < prev    next >
Text File  |  1993-10-26  |  8KB  |  174 lines

  1.         *****************************************************
  2.         *           SMTP for NetWare Global MHS             *
  3.         *            Upgrade 1.0b Instructions              *
  4.         *                  October 6, 1993                  *
  5.         *****************************************************
  6.  
  7.  
  8.                 UPGRADING FROM versions 1.0 to 1.0b
  9.                         ------------------
  10. This file describes how to upgrade SMTP for NetWare Global MHS  
  11. versions 1.0 to 1.0b.
  12.  
  13. This upgrade provides the following fixes and enhancements:
  14.  
  15.    * Expiration-Date support.
  16.  
  17.    * Non-delivery information will be sent to senders for all messages where
  18.      the recipient is not known.  
  19.  
  20.    * Message-Id conversion from SMTP to SMF and vice-versa.
  21.  
  22.    * Full support for the SMTP directive to address the INTERNET users from
  23.      SMF70 or SMF71 applications.
  24.  
  25.    * Attachment (Binary) translation times are improved.
  26.      (UUENCODE/UUDECODE), Auto-UUDECODE features are faster than in v1.0..
  27.  
  28.    * Socket (buffered) IO improved outbound delivery.
  29.  
  30.    * DNS Resolver Fix.  If there are multiple MX records, the outbound will
  31.      try to deliver one after the other in the preference order until it
  32.      succeeds.
  33.  
  34.  
  35.     NOTE:  This patch is designed to upgrade SMTP version 1.0
  36.            to SMTP version 1.0b. If you have an NGMSMTP.NLM which
  37.            is not dated '2-16-93', this upgrade procedure will not
  38.            work.  To determine your current SMTP version, type 'MODULES'
  39.            at the server console prompt and verify that the version
  40.            number for 'NGMSMTP.NLM' is 1.0. If you have received any
  41.            patch release releases, 1.0b beta releases or special
  42.            SMTP releases, you will need to contact your local Novell
  43.            representative to receive instructions on how to upgrade
  44.            your system. This patch process will not change the version
  45.            number of SMTP as it is reported from within NetWare's
  46.            INSTALL/PRODUCT OPTIONS listing. INSTALL will continue to
  47.            display the original SMTP version number.
  48.  
  49.  
  50.                    WHAT DO YOU NEED TO DO FIRST?
  51.                         ------------------
  52. Use this upgrade to modify an existing SMTP for NetWare Global MHS 
  53. installation.  Before you install this upgrade, verify that the original
  54. SMTP for NetWare Global MHS version 1.0 is installed on your server. For
  55. information on installing 1.0, refer to your "NetWare Global Messaging
  56. SMTP Protocol Module Administrator's Guide", part number 100-001202-001.
  57.  
  58.  
  59.  
  60.                      WHICH FILES ARE UPGRADED?
  61.                         ------------------
  62. The following files are modified during the SMTP 1.0b upgrade procedure.
  63.  
  64.     1.   NGMSMTP.NLM
  65.         2.   SMTPCON.NLM
  66.         3.   README.TXT 
  67.  
  68.  
  69. This upgrade does not change the serial number and maximum number
  70. of licensed users for your installation. 
  71.  
  72.  
  73.                       UPGRADING YOUR SERVER
  74.                         ------------------
  75.  
  76. 1.  Login to your NGM server as supervisor.
  77.  
  78. 2.  Verify that your server has at least 2 MB of free hard disk space.
  79.     This is the recommended minimum required to perform this upgrade.
  80.  
  81. 3.  The contents of the SMTP for NetWare Global MHS patch is as follows:
  82.  
  83.         1.  README.SMT
  84.         2.  PATCH.EXE
  85.         3.  PATCHSMT.BAT
  86.         4.  SMTP1B.RTP
  87.     
  88. 4.  Copy the files 'PATCH.EXE', 'PATCHSMT.BAT', and 'SMTP1B.RTP'
  89.     to the root NGM directory.  The default directory is: <drive:>\NGM.
  90.  
  91.         Sample:  COPY PATCH.EXE     <drive:>\NGM\*.*
  92.                  COPY PATCHSMT.BAT  <drive:>\NGM\*.*
  93.                  COPY SMTP1B.RTP    <drive:>\NGM\*.*
  94.  
  95.     If you installed NetWare Global MHS in a different 
  96.     directory, be sure to copy the upgrade files to that directory.
  97.     For example, if NetWare Global MHS is installed in the
  98.     directory <drive:>\PUBLIC\MAIL\NGM\, enter the following:
  99.  
  100.         Sample:  COPY PATCH.EXE     <drive:>\PUBLIC\MAIL\NGM\*.*
  101.                  COPY PATCHSMT.BAT  <drive:>\PUBLIC\MAIL\NGM\*.*
  102.                  COPY SMTP1B.RTP    <drive:>\PUBLIC\MAIL\NGM\*.*
  103.  
  104.     The patch program searches all subdirectories to find the 
  105.     appropriate files to upgrade.  Therefore, it is very important 
  106.     to start the upgrade procedure from the correct directory.
  107.  
  108. 5.  Unload SMTP at the server console and make a backup copy of your
  109.     .\NGM\SMTP directory structure as well as .\NGM\BIN\NGMSMTP.NLM
  110.     and .\NGM\BIN\SMTPCON.NLM.
  111.  
  112.     IMPORTANT:  Do not save backup files under the same directory 
  113.                 structure in which you installed NGM or SMTP.  The
  114.                 upgrade procedure will update the first file found
  115.                 within the directory structure. Therefore, if this
  116.                 first file happens to be a backup file, the correct 
  117.                 system file will not be upgraded.
  118.  
  119. 6.  Change to the root NGM directory (where you copied the upgrade files).
  120.     Enter:
  121.  
  122.         PATCHSMT
  123.  
  124.     The patch program upgrades all appropriate files.  The patch 
  125.     program also retains a log of the results in a file called
  126.     'RESULTS.TXT'.  To verify your upgrade installation, view the
  127.     contents of 'RESULTS.TXT' after the upgrade is complete.
  128.  
  129. 7.  The patch process will place the new README.TXT file in the
  130.     .\NGM\SMTP directory in order to avoid overwriting other 
  131.      README.TXT files.
  132.  
  133. 8.  During the patch process a BACKUP directory is created under
  134.     the directory from which you ran 'PATCHSMT'. (Verify that no
  135.     previous BACKUP directory exists). The BACKUP directory contains
  136.     all files that were changed and a file called 'UNPATCH.BAK'.  If
  137.     you want to undo your upgrade and return your installation to its
  138.     previous state, perform the following procedure.
  139.  
  140.         o To restore your system, change to the BACKUP directory,
  141.           copy 'UNPATCH.BAK' to 'UNPATCH.BAT', and type "UNPATCH".
  142.           This file will delete all new files in the appropriate
  143.           directories and replace them with the files which originally
  144.           existed.
  145.  
  146.         o Verify the original files have been correctly re-installed
  147.           and delete the BACKUP directory before attempting to upgrade
  148.           the system for a second time.
  149.  
  150.         o Do NOT delete the BACKUP directory until you are
  151.           satisfied that the upgrade procedure was successful.
  152.  
  153.  
  154.  *****************************************************************************
  155.                                  DISCLAIMER
  156.   
  157.       Novell, Inc. makes no representations or warranties with respect 
  158.       to this software patch, and specifically disclaims any express 
  159.       or implied warranties of merchantability, title, or fitness for 
  160.       a particular purpose.
  161.  
  162.       Novell's intentions for this software patch is to provide solutions
  163.       to the anomalies described in this file. 
  164.  
  165.       Distribution of this patch is forbidden without the express written
  166.       consent of Novell, Inc.  Novell reserves the right to discontinue
  167.       distribution of this software patch.
  168.  
  169.       Novell will not be responsible for any data loss that may result from
  170.       implementing this patch.  Novell strongly recommends a backup be made 
  171.       before any patch is applied.  Technical support for this patch is 
  172.       provided at the discretion of Novell.
  173.  *****************************************************************************
  174.